ORDER GRANTING PLAINTIFF’S MOTION TO DISMISS WITHOUT PREJUDICE
This matter comes before the Court on Plaintiff’s Motion to Dismiss filed March
25, 2013. (ECF No. 18.) The Court having reviewed the Motion and being fully advised
hereby ORDERS as follows:
The Plaintiff’s Motion to Dismiss is GRANTED. Defendant Panorama Consulting
Solutions, LLC, d/b/a Panorama Consulting Solutions is hereby DISMISSED WITHOUT
PREJUDICE. Each party, consistent with what the parties agreed in ECF No. 18, shall
bear its own costs and attorneys’ fees.
